Requirements
  • Bachelor's Degree in business or a related field (e.g., Management, Logistics, Business Administration, Financial Management, Production/Operations Management)
  • 1 year's experience in an operations/distribution/logistics/retail environment, supervising, evaluating, mentoring, and developing managers/supervisors; managing workload; and participating in the hiring and promotion of employees for multiple departments / areas OR 1 year's experience as a Walmart Logistics Area Manager supervising, evaluating, mentoring, and developing associates; managing associate workload; and participating in the hiring and promotion of associates OR 3 years' experience in an operations/distribution/logistics/retail environment, supervising, evaluating, mentoring, and developing managers/supervisors; managing workload; and participating in the hiring and promotion of employees for multiple departments / areas
  • Associates will be required to attend and successfully complete all job-required trainings and assessments (for example, Academy trainings, Open Door trainings, etc.)
Responsibilities
  • Communicate with or to individuals or groups verbally and/or in writing (e.g., customers, suppliers, associates)
  • Drive and implement the business plan for area of responsibility to achieve facility goals (e.g., production, quality, safety) and implement operational improvements
  • Forecast staffing workload and performance results to meet business demands for workload and performance results for area of responsibility
  • Prepare, review, and/or analyze business reports and use information to identify operational improvements (e.g., production, quality, safety)
  • Monitor and ensure area of responsibility's compliance with Logistics and company quality and safety standards, policies, procedures, and directives by developing, distributing, and/or maintaining procedures and supporting documentation
  • Identify and ensure associate, customer, and supplier concerns are resolved using own judgment or consulting others when needed
  • Supervise and manage associates and leaders in area of responsibility by giving direction, monitoring performance, and providing feedback; identifying training and development needs; and providing opportunities for learning and growth

Walmart operates a chain of hypermarkets, discount department stores, and grocery stores, providing a wide variety of products at low prices. The company serves everyday consumers, families, and communities, focusing on affordability and essential goods. Walmart's operations include both physical stores and an e-commerce platform, Walmart.com, which has gained importance, especially during the COVID-19 pandemic. The company generates revenue through the sale of groceries, apparel, electronics, and household items, as well as financial services like money transfers and health services such as pharmacies. Walmart differentiates itself from competitors by leveraging efficient supply chain management and large-scale purchasing to maintain low prices. The company's goal is to save people money and support communities, demonstrated through initiatives like vaccine administration and programs for veterans and military families.
